Federal and Provincial/Territorial Tax Brackets
Your taxable income in the following tax brackets.
| Federal Tax Bracket | Federal Tax Rates |
|---|---|
| $58,523.00 or less | 14% |
| $58,523.00 - $117,044.99 | 20.5% |
| $117,045.00 - $181,439.99 | 26% |
| $181,440.00 - $258,481.99 | 29% |
| More than $258,482.00 | 33% |
| Nova Scotia Tax Bracket | Nova Scotia Tax Rates |
|---|---|
| $30,995.00 or less | 8.79% |
| $30,995.00 - $61,990.99 | 14.95% |
| $61,991.00 - $97,416.99 | 16.67% |
| $97,417.00 - $157,123.99 | 17.5% |
| More than $157,124.00 | 21% |

| Region | Total Income | Total Deductions | Net Pay | Avg. Tax Rate | Comp. Deduction Rate |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Nunavut | $49,589.80 | $8,414.47 | $41,175.33 | 9.8% | 16.97% |
| Northwest Territories | $49,589.80 | $9,010.56 | $40,579.24 | 11% | 18.17% |
| British Columbia | $49,589.80 | $9,024.95 | $40,564.85 | 11.03% | 18.2% |
| Yukon | $49,589.80 | $9,169.65 | $40,420.15 | 11.32% | 18.49% |
| Alberta | $49,589.80 | $9,239.11 | $40,350.69 | 11.46% | 18.63% |
| Ontario | $49,589.80 | $9,633.09 | $39,956.71 | 12.26% | 19.43% |
| Saskatchewan | $49,589.80 | $10,083.01 | $39,506.79 | 13.16% | 20.33% |
| New Brunswick | $49,589.80 | $10,427.15 | $39,162.65 | 13.86% | 21.03% |
| Manitoba | $49,589.80 | $10,687.85 | $38,901.95 | 14.38% | 21.55% |
| Newfoundland and Labrador | $49,589.80 | $10,697.95 | $38,891.85 | 14.4% | 21.57% |
| Quebec | $49,589.80 | $10,927.12 | $38,662.68 | 14.28% | 22.04% |
| Prince Edward Island | $49,589.80 | $10,954.78 | $38,635.02 | 14.92% | 22.09% |
| Nova Scotia | $49,589.80 | $11,524.86 | $38,064.94 | 16.07% | 23.24% |
